Julie has 3⅓ yards of fabric to make doll outfits. Each outfit requires ⅚ yard of fabric. What is the maximum number of outfits Julie can make with her fabric?

3

4

5

6

A larger piece of wood that measures 8½ feet long will be cut into smaller pieces that measure ¼ foot each. How many smaller pieces of wood can be cut from the larger piece of wood?

34

32

17

4

Valerie bought a 9 ft piece of ribbon from which she wants to cut into 2/3 ft pieces. How many 2/3 ft pieces can Valerie cut?

13

6

9

This is not possible.

Brenda has 5/6 of a pie to divide evenly amount 4 people. What fraction of a pie does each person get?

3/10

1/4

5/24

1/6
